vimarsana.com
Home
Addison Computer Computer Products
Top Locations Tagged with Addison Computer Computer Products
Addison Computer Computer Products in United States - 60101/Computer-products near Addison
1). United Computer Supplies, S Lombard Rd Ste B
Addison Computer Computer Products in United States - 05734/Computer-products near Addison
2). Ace Computer SVC, Vt Route
Addison Computer Computer Products in United States - 75001/Computer-products near Addison
3). DFW Expert Computer Inc, Belt Line Rd
Addison Computer Computer Products in United States - 05734/Computer-products near Addison
4). Rock's Computer Lifeline, Heitman Rd
vimarsana © 2020. All Rights Reserved.